Job Summary

The Senior Accountant provides broad, cross‑functional accounting support across the Finance department, serving as a key resource capable of backing up multiple roles and ensuring continuity of operations. This position performs advanced accounting activities, supports month‑end and year‑end close, assists with government contract accounting, and partners with Payroll, Accounts Payable, and other functions as needed. This role also regularly contributes to special projects, including process improvements, internal audits, ERP enhancements, financial analysis, and cross‑department initiatives.

Duties

and Responsibilities
  • Contribute to month‑end and fiscal year‑end close, including journal entries, reconciliations, variance analysis, and reporting.
  • Support complex accounting areas such as revenue recognition, warranties, project accounting, capitalization, and internal controls.
  • Assist with financial statements, audit schedules, and annual audit support.
  • Assist with CAPA and government entity audits.
  • Perform internal audit procedures and support testing for ERP/controls improvements.
  • Prepare or review tax schedules including sales/use tax, quarterly estimates, and year‑end reporting.
  • Serve as a trained backup for multiple Finance functions (AP, AR, Payroll, Gov Contracts, General Ledger).
  • Assist with indirect rate support, revenue recognition for government projects, and alignment with FAR/DFARS requirements.
  • Support preparation of cost submissions, pricing support, and audit documentation.
  • Participate in ERP (D365 Finance & Supply Chain) improvements, testing, and workflow enhancements.
  • Support documentation, data validation, training material development, and reporting improvements.
  • Lead or support process improvement initiatives across Finance and adjacent departments.
  • Perform ad hoc financial analysis to support leadership decision‑making.
